How Can I Fix Cash App Payment Errors


  • Cash App Version:


Your cash app hasn't been updated. You should ensure that it is regularly updated. You could lose your cash app payments if an update is required and you continue to pay with an older version. You should always update your application before you do any online transactions through the cash app.


  • Via Internet Link


The most fundamental issue is to check your online connection. Cash App is dependent on a strong online connection. It will not allow you to make transactions with low-speed internet. Cash App transactions must be performed on a stable internet connection.


  • Restrictions on Cash Apps:


Always verify the amount you are sending before you send. According to Cash App users can send and receive up to $1000 within 30 days. The limits may be increased if the consumer provides his full name, birth date, and SSN last four digits to verify his identity. After verification, users are able to send upto $7500 per week and can get unlimited cash on Cash App.

  • Linking Invalid Cards:


Card expiration can happen in many situations and they are still linked with accounts. This user gets an error: "Declined", please verify the card number, expiration, CVV and ZIP code. After your card expires, you will need to upgrade your card information. Then, a new card should be linked to the Cash App.
